Understanding Aided Living: What It Is and That It Serves

Aided living acts as an important resource for people that require support with day-to-day activities while preserving a level of independence. This kind of living plan provides mostly to elders or those with specials needs who may battle with tasks such as showering, clothing, or medication monitoring. Locals gain from individualized support tailored to their particular needs, allowing them to engage in social tasks and preserve a form of autonomy. Aided living facilities commonly give a safe setting outfitted with qualified personnel readily available all the time. This setup promotes a feeling of area, which can substantially enhance psychological wellness. Ultimately, assisted living objectives to strike a balance in between support and self-reliance, ensuring that people can lead meeting lives while obtaining needed treatment.

Types of Assisted Living Facilities

What choices are offered for those seeking assisted living? Various sorts of assisted living centers accommodate different requirements and preferences. Typical assisted living areas supply real estate, dishes, and support with daily activities, advertising self-reliance while making sure security. Memory treatment facilities specialize in services for people with Alzheimer's or dementia, offering customized programs and secure atmospheres. Proceeding treatment retired life areas combine independent living, assisted living, and proficient nursing care, permitting homeowners to change as their demands transform. Additionally, tiny group homes offer an even more intimate setting, highlighting individualized treatment and area engagement (Charlotte Assisted Living). Each type of facility intends to enhance the lifestyle for citizens while supplying varying degrees helpful and social interaction

Financial Considerations and Funding Options

While checking out assisted living people, options and families usually deal with significant monetary considerations that can significantly influence their choices. The cost of assisted living differs widely based upon place, services, and level of care needed. It is important to evaluate personal budgets and check out different financing sources. Numerous family members utilize individual cost savings, pensions, or lasting treatment insurance coverage to cover expenses. In addition, professionals might get approved for benefits with the VA, while some states offer assistance programs that can help in reducing expenses. Recognizing these economic characteristics is important for making educated decisions. Family members ought to ask about payment structures and possible surprise expenses, making certain that they are totally prepared for the financial dedications ahead.

Tips for Transitioning Your Family Member to Aided Living

Changing an enjoyed one to assisted living can be a challenging procedure, as family members need to navigate a wide variety of emotions and practical factors to consider. To facilitate this modification, it is necessary to entail the liked one in the decision-making procedure whenever possible, allowing them to share their concerns and preferences. Acquainting them with the brand-new atmosphere before the relocation can likewise reduce anxiety; visits and meetings with team can develop a sense of convenience. Packing personal products that hold nostalgic worth can help make the new space really feel even more like home. Furthermore, developing routine communication and checking out schedules can give psychological assistance. Engaging in area activities can foster social links and advertise a smoother adjustment to the assisted living neighborhood.
